Olga Jakšić is a scholar working on Biomedical Engineering, Electrical and Electronic Engineering and Electronic, Optical and Magnetic Materials. According to data from OpenAlex, Olga Jakšić has authored 55 papers receiving a total of 384 indexed citations (citations by other indexed papers that have themselves been cited), including 31 papers in Biomedical Engineering, 24 papers in Electrical and Electronic Engineering and 22 papers in Electronic, Optical and Magnetic Materials. Recurrent topics in Olga Jakšić's work include Plasmonic and Surface Plasmon Research (18 papers), Gold and Silver Nanoparticles Synthesis and Applications (13 papers) and Mechanical and Optical Resonators (10 papers). Olga Jakšić is often cited by papers focused on Plasmonic and Surface Plasmon Research (18 papers), Gold and Silver Nanoparticles Synthesis and Applications (13 papers) and Mechanical and Optical Resonators (10 papers). Olga Jakšić collaborates with scholars based in Serbia, India and Austria. Olga Jakšić's co-authors include Zoran Jakšić, Z. Djurić, Danijela Randjelović, Koushik Guha, Dana Vasiljević-Radović, Željko Čupić, Ljiljana Kolar-Anić, Jacopo Iannacci, Ana G. Silva and Jovan Matović and has published in prestigious journals such as SHILAP Revista de lepidopterología, Sensors and Actuators B Chemical and Sensors and Actuators A Physical.
